Python在爬虫方面的优势主要体现在以下几点:
抓取网页接口简洁:
Python提供了如`urllib2`等包,可以方便地访问网页文档,同时也有第三方库如`Requests`和`mechanize`,可以模拟浏览器行为,简化抓取过程。
网页处理功能强大:
Python的`BeautifulSoup`库可以简洁地处理抓取的网页,如过滤HTML标签和提取文本,使得文档处理变得简单高效。
关于Python爬虫的就业情况,以下是一些观点:
市场需求:Python是一门热门的编程语言,因此市场对Python爬虫工程师有一定需求。
技术水平:面试官更看重求职者的实际工作经验和技术水平。如果只会Python爬虫,可能面临薪资较低和发展受限的问题。
综合技能:对于想要在爬虫领域长远发展的人来说,掌握Python基础知识之外,还需要了解网络协议、数据结构和算法等,以应对更复杂的项目需求。
综上所述,Python爬虫是一个有前景的技术领域,但要想在就业市场上脱颖而出,需要不断提升个人的技术水平